Discovering the Beauty of Morning Walk by John Singer Sargent

Unveiling the Artistic Genius of John Singer Sargent

A Brief Biography of John Singer Sargent

John Singer Sargent (1856-1925) was an American painter renowned for his stunning portraits and landscapes. Born in Florence, Italy, to American parents, Sargent's multicultural background influenced his artistic vision. He studied at the prestigious Académie Julian in Paris, where he honed his skills in oil painting. Sargent became a prominent figure in the art world, celebrated for his ability to capture the essence of his subjects with remarkable precision.

Influences and Artistic Style of Sargent

Sargent's artistic style reflects a blend of Impressionism and Realism. Influenced by masters like Velázquez and Whistler, he developed a unique approach that emphasized light, color, and texture. His works often showcase a dynamic interplay between shadow and illumination, creating a sense of movement and life. Sargent's ability to portray the subtleties of human expression and the beauty of nature sets him apart as a true artistic genius.
